I did some testing the days after this update.
The Disruptor Rounds Hop-Up lets the RE-45 and Alternator shine and put it in a spot that it's balanced close range gun fights.
They get countered pretty easily by other weapons like the R-99, havoc, devotion and shotguns.
For the Hammerpoint Rounds rounds, i think they are in a underused spot.
The Compatible weapons are rarely used and don't fit in the meta.
They are too weak to get used over other weapons but a small damage buff could change that.Positioning incorrectly or making a mistake could make the difference between winning a fight or losing on with one of these Hop-Ups
I think those weapons are a bit overestimated as players haven't adjusted to the new play styles that come with these changes.
